Product Definition:
A valve remote control system for marine is a device that allows a user to open and close valves from a distance. This can be important for safety reasons, as it can allow someone to quickly shut off a valve in the event of an emergency. It can also be helpful in allowing someone to operate valves remotely, which can save time and effort.

Pneumatic Type:
Pneumatic type is used in valve remote control systems for marine industry. It is a device that controls the flow of fluid by creating and controlling pressure. The pneumatic type system consists of a source of compressed air, valves, and actuators which are used to operate equipment remotely. Pneumatic types are widely utilized in valve remote control systems as they offer high reliability due to their long life span and low maintenance cost.
